Former world heavyweight boxing champion Herbie Hide has been cleared of rape after the prosecution offered no evidence.
Mr Hide, of Bawburgh, Norfolk, was formally found not guilty at Norwich Crown Court after a review of the case.
He had been accused of raping a woman between 1 November and 7 November 2010.
Mr Hide held the World Boxing Organisation version of the heavyweight title twice, including a two-year reign from 1997 to 1999.
